Dr. Agnieszka Matusik and Dr. Jolene Kennett graduated from school together as Naturopathic Physicians and were great friends. They shared the same vision of creating an integrative health centre that focused on health promotion and disease prevention.

Encouraged by the common goal, they started CareMed, a multi-disciplinary health centre in North Vancouver, BC.

CareMed provides natural and integrative health care solutions including the services of naturopathic physicians, registered massage therapists, a chiropractor and an acupuncturist. The health centre also provides laboratory services and a natural health product dispensary for patients.

Loan Client Q&A

Q. What inspired you to take the leap and start your own business?

Agnieszka: I love having a vision and working to fulfill it. I enjoy the variety of “hats” that I get to wear when running a business. Being a business owner is never boring!

Jolene: The sky is the limit if I am in control! I enjoy the freedom of being my own boss. Like Agnieszka, I also thrive on the numerous hats that I wear while running the business.

Q. What’s the biggest lesson you learned when starting your business?

Agnieszka: We have realized that everything takes time and we need to keep on top of tasks so that they don’t pile up or get lost. I firmly believe in “Don’t put off doing something to tomorrow, if you can do it today”.

Q. What are your goals for the business?

Jolene: Our goal is to expand to various locations. I also see our medical centre as a place where patients can come for any type of health concern and be confident that their health problems will be addressed in a professional, efficient and medically safe manner.

Q. What is your greatest strength as an entrepreneur?

Agnieszka: My greatest strength is the ability to seek out opportunities and connect with others to promote business and a willingness to learn new skills such as social media.

Jolene: I enjoy connecting with people! This helps me in creating trusting relationships with others. I am also very good with numbers and it helps me keep track of our business finances.

Q. What personal lessons have you learned as an entrepreneur?

Jolene: We have learned not to trust everybody where business commitments are concerned. For example, on numerous occasions, especially during clinic construction, I was naive in thinking that we were getting a “good” deal because the tradesman told me so. I was wrong. We have learned to separate business from our personal lives. This helps us make informed business decisions.
